Chris Brown: A Triple Threat

      Christopher Maurice Brown was born on May, 5 1989 in Tappahannock,VA. Being born in a small town (of roughly 2000 people) helped make his talents stand out. When he was younger he sang in his church choir. Everyone knew he was meant to be a star, his singing just one of his many talents. Brown debuted his first single, "Run It!", in 2005 at age 16. The single immediately hit the Billboard Top 100. His self-titled album sold millions. His voice was seen to be unique, and started the rise of his stardom. Singing is not his only talent. Brown is also a proclaimed dancer, doing choreography in all of his videos and live performances. He makes some of his own choreography, but can always keep up with others. Brown is also known for his freestyle dancing and stunts, such as flips. His style of dance has also been compared to Usher and the great Michael Jackson. Brown did a tribute to Michael Jackson after his passing and broke down crying while performing. That showed how much Jackson has been an influence on Brown and his career. Brown has been seen as a new version of the Pop King due to his dancing and singing skills. His talents, although, do not stop there. Chris Brown has also been taking a dip into the acting world. His first big-screen debut was in Stomp the Yard (2007), where Brown died within the first 15 minutes. The movie mostly showed off his dancing talents, other than his acting. His next movie, This Christmas (2007), gave his acting more recognition. He played the youngest brother of a big family. The role showed his funny and serious side, which portrays how dynamic he can be. This role was a nice family movie, but his last role in Takers (2010) was the role that put him on the map as an actor. In the movie he played the youngest of a band of professional bank robbers. In the movie Brown showed his dynamic acting, but also performed his own stunts. He had a full scene of him running from cops. In the scene, Brown jumped around buildings, over rails, and down stairs. All of those stunts were done by him. This just shows that Brown works hard for the fame power he has. He can obviously sing, dance his butt off and surprisingly act. It is no mistaking that Chris Brown is the ultimate triple threat.
